EDIT: It just started to work after two days of trying.

I have been playing with a 1602 lcd display and rotary encoder using the ultipanel configuration in Marlin but have run into some trouble. I can not get anything to scroll on the screen. I can click the encoder and it goes from the main menu showing the temperature to one that shows up-arrows and the word watch on the first line and prepare and a right-arrow on the second line but the menu will not scroll when I turn the encoder.

The encoder and lcd are wired the same as Panelmax by Tommyc except I am using Ramps 1.2 with modified pins.h to allow ultipanel

Sublime,

I may not be seeing it clearly but if you followed tommy's wiring diagram, Shouldnt BTN_EN1 and BTN_EN2 be 5 and 6?

I am using RAMPS 1.2 and have it wired to the pins that are default in Marlins pins.h . Tommyc moved them so you can connect it to the servo ports on RAMPS 1.3/1.4 making it easier to wire. So that should not be the issue.
